Sen. Marsha Blackburn Discusses AG Merrick Garland's Intimidation Campaign Against Parents

Marsha Blackburn, U.S. Senator from Tennessee and member of the Senate Committee on Commerce, Science, and Transportation, discusses Attorney General Merrick Garland’s intimidation campaign against parents who speak out at school board meetings, the Senate testimony from former Facebook employee and whistleblower Frances Haugen, the Democrats’ spending spree and the debt ceiling standoff in Congress, and reports that the Kabul airport bomber was released from the Bagram base prison only days prior.
